class:RowSetMetaDataImpl [NONE]

  • All Implemented Interfaces:
    Serializable, ResultSetMetaData, Wrapper, RowSetMetaData

    public class RowSetMetaDataImpl
    extends Object
    implements RowSetMetaData, Serializable
    
    Provides implementations for the methods that set and get metadata information about a RowSet object's columns. A RowSetMetaDataImpl object keeps track of the number of columns in the rowset and maintains an internal array of column attributes for each column.

    A RowSet object creates a RowSetMetaDataImpl object internally in order to set and retrieve information about its columns.

    NOTE: All metadata in a RowSetMetaDataImpl object should be considered as unavailable until the RowSet object that it describes is populated. Therefore, any RowSetMetaDataImpl method that retrieves information is defined as having unspecified behavior when it is called before the RowSet object contains data.

method:getColumnClassName(int) [NONE]

  • getColumnClassName

    public String getColumnClassName​(int columnIndex)
                              throws SQLException
    
    Retrieves the fully-qualified name of the class in the Java programming language to which a value in the designated column will be mapped. For example, if the value is an int, the class name returned by this method will be java.lang.Integer.

    If the value in the designated column has a custom mapping, this method returns the name of the class that implements SQLData. When the method ResultSet.getObject is called to retrieve a value from the designated column, it will create an instance of this class or one of its subclasses.

    Specified by:
    getColumnClassName in interface ResultSetMetaData
    Parameters:
    columnIndex - the first column is 1, the second is 2, and so on; must be between 1 and the number of columns, inclusive
    Returns:
    the fully-qualified name of the class in the Java programming language that would be used by the method RowSet.getObject to retrieve the value in the specified column. This is the class name used for custom mapping when there is a custom mapping.
    Throws:
    SQLException - if a database access error occurs or the given column number is out of bounds

method:unwrap(java.lang.Class) [NONE]

  • unwrap

    public <T> T unwrap​(Class<T> iface)
                 throws SQLException
    
    Returns an object that implements the given interface to allow access to non-standard methods, or standard methods not exposed by the proxy. The result may be either the object found to implement the interface or a proxy for that object. If the receiver implements the interface then that is the object. If the receiver is a wrapper and the wrapped object implements the interface then that is the object. Otherwise the object is the result of calling unwrap recursively on the wrapped object. If the receiver is not a wrapper and does not implement the interface, then an SQLException is thrown.
    Specified by:
    unwrap in interface Wrapper
    Type Parameters:
    T - the type of the class modeled by this Class object
    Parameters:
    iface - A Class defining an interface that the result must implement.
    Returns:
    an object that implements the interface. May be a proxy for the actual implementing object.
    Throws:
    SQLException - If no object found that implements the interface

method:isWrapperFor(java.lang.Class) [NONE]

  • isWrapperFor

    public boolean isWrapperFor​(Class<?> interfaces)
                         throws SQLException
    
    Returns true if this either implements the interface argument or is directly or indirectly a wrapper for an object that does. Returns false otherwise. If this implements the interface then return true, else if this is a wrapper then return the result of recursively calling isWrapperFor on the wrapped object. If this does not implement the interface and is not a wrapper, return false. This method should be implemented as a low-cost operation compared to unwrap so that callers can use this method to avoid expensive unwrap calls that may fail. If this method returns true then calling unwrap with the same argument should succeed.
    Specified by:
    isWrapperFor in interface Wrapper
    Parameters:
    interfaces - a Class defining an interface.
    Returns:
    true if this implements the interface or directly or indirectly wraps an object that does.
    Throws:
    SQLException - if an error occurs while determining whether this is a wrapper for an object with the given interface.
